Portable Power Station 220v: Core Capabilities

These aren’t your grandfather’s gas generators. A typical Portable Power Station 220v, like those offered by ACDCBESS, utilizes lithium-ion battery technology – often LFP (Lithium Iron Phosphate) which is becoming the industry standard for safety and longevity. They offer a range of capacities, from a few kilowatt-hours to systems exceeding 20 kWh. The 220v output is crucial for powering standard equipment in many regions. I noticed during testing that the pure sine wave inverters provide a cleaner power output than many older-generation models, which is vital for sensitive electronics. Here’s a quick look at some common specs:

Specification Value (Typical) Notes
Capacity 5 kWh - 20 kWh+ Expandable options available
Output Power 220V AC, 50/60Hz Pure Sine Wave
Charging Time 4-8 hours (AC) / 2-4 hours (Solar) Dependent on charger and solar input
Battery Type Lithium Iron Phosphate (LFP) High safety & longevity

Applications and Advantages in the Field

The use cases are pretty diverse. We’ve worked with a construction company that used a Portable Power Station 220v to power tools and lighting on a remote site, eliminating the need for a noisy, polluting generator. Event organizers love them for running sound systems and vendor booths. And frankly, the medical field is increasingly interested for backup power. Many engineers I’ve spoken with highlight the silent operation and zero emissions as key selling points. I heard a story recently from a film crew who were shooting in a national park – they were able to power their equipment without disturbing the environment. It really demonstrates the versatility. The biggest advantage, in real terms, is reducing reliance on the grid and increasing operational independence.

Frequently Asked Questions about Portable Power Station 220v

What is Portable Power Station 220v and how does it work?
A Portable Power Station 220v is essentially a large-capacity battery with an inverter that converts DC power from the battery to AC power suitable for running common appliances and tools. It’s charged via AC outlet, solar panels, or car charger.
What are the main benefits of using Portable Power Station 220v in industrial applications?
Key benefits include portability, silent operation, zero emissions, reduced fuel costs, and increased energy independence. They also offer a reliable backup power source and can be used in remote locations without access to the grid.
How does Portable Power Station 220v compare to traditional alternatives?
Compared to gasoline generators, Portable Power Stations 220v are quieter, produce no emissions, require less maintenance, and are safer to operate. While the upfront cost might be higher, the total cost of ownership is often lower due to reduced fuel and maintenance expenses.
What industries can benefit most from Portable Power Station 220v implementation?
Industries that benefit include construction, event management, film production, medical, remote field work, and emergency services. Any industry that needs reliable, portable power in off-grid locations can benefit.
